Incorrect Compression Deepness: A Common Mistake

One widespread issue in executing CPR is keeping the appropriate compression depth. Research studies show that numerous laypersons do not use compressions at the advised deepness of 2-2.4 inches for adults, which can decrease effectiveness.

How to Ensure Correct Compression Depth

    Use your body weight to use force. Count out loud throughout compressions to maintain rhythm. Practice with manikins that offer feedback on compression depth.

CPR Methods: A Closer Look

How to Do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ation: Detailed Guide

Assess the Scenario: Check responsiveness; call emergency solutions if unresponsive. Open Respiratory tract: Turn the head back somewhat and raise the chin. Check Breathing: Try to find chest movements; otherwise breathing generally, start CPR. Perform Upper body Compressions: Compress at least 2 inches deep at a price of 100-120 compressions per minute. Rescue Breaths (if trained): After every 30 compressions, give 2 rescue breaths.

Infant CPR Method: Special Considerations

When executing CPR on infants:

    Use two fingers instead of complete hand compressions. Ensure depth is about 1.5 inches. Cover their mouth and nose with your mouth when providing rescue breaths.

What is an AED? Exactly how Does It Work?

An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a mobile tool that checks the heart rhythm and can send out an electric shock to recover it to normal function:

Turn on the AED and comply with voice prompts. Apply pads as shown by diagrams on pads or AED screen. Allow AED to assess heart rhythm before delivering shocks if necessary.
